When a crawler dozer is pushing hard, climbing uneven ground, or working rock-heavy terrain, the undercarriage is constantly fighting two opposing forces: massive load transfer and continuous vibration. The equalizer bar is one of the components that quietly keeps everything “balanced” by distributing load between the left and right track frames, helping the machine stay stable, track straight, and protect critical joints from shock.

The 1755031113 / 175-50-31113 EQUALIZER BAR KOMATSU works as a structural load-equalizing member in the undercarriage system. Its purpose is to:
Share load between track frames when the machine crosses uneven ground
Reduce torsional stress and shock loads transferred into the main frame
Improve stability during blade work, ripping, and rock applications
Help maintain smoother track contact and predictable machine posture
In practical terms: when the left side drops into a rut and the right side remains on higher ground, the equalizer bar helps prevent harsh twisting loads that can accelerate wear across pins, bushings, and mounts.
A worn equalizer bar does not always fail dramatically; more often, it slowly increases operating costs through misalignment and secondary wear. Installing a correctly built 1755031113 / 175-50-31113 EQUALIZER BAR KOMATSU helps you protect:
Track frame joints
Center pin / mounting interfaces
Undercarriage alignment
Operator comfort (less impact transfer)
Component life across rollers, idlers, and related assemblies
For contractors and quarry operators, this is the type of part that directly influences “cost per hour,” because undercarriage repairs are rarely isolated, one weak component tends to pull others into premature wear.

If your machine is still operating but “feels wrong,” the equalizer bar and its interfaces are worth checking. Typical symptoms that push buyers to order a 1755031113 / 175-50-31113 EQUALIZER BAR KOMATSU include:
Abnormal clunking over uneven ground
Visible play at the mounting point / center interface
Uneven track wear patterns that persist after basic adjustments
Stress marks, cracking, or deformation on the bar body
Repeated pin/bushing wear in the same location
Ignoring these signs often leads to secondary wear, what starts as a single component becomes a cascade across connected undercarriage parts.
Clean and inspect the mounting areas and mating surfaces
Verify the bore and pin interface is free of burrs, paint buildup, or shipping debris
Check related pins/bushings for wear, installing a new bar on worn interfaces reduces performance
Use correct lifting equipment: this is a heavy component and should be handled as a controlled lift
Align carefully, forcing alignment can damage the bore or mounting surfaces
Apply appropriate lubrication where specified by your service procedure
Torque fasteners according to the machine service manual
Perform a short operational check over uneven ground at low speed
Re-check fastener torque after initial bedding-in period
Monitor for abnormal movement/noise during the first working day
